Output ef423dfdc8887c3c88da79e0af745bdea9122a2db8ac3f9dafda27953c95ef0a:1

value
1060468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 131a2a60fda1d23c45866f8336ec4ea6b10e3afe OP_EQUAL
address
33S27CgmdTpGhaHvpFvXs2wHXkEMvvvn6R
transaction
ef423dfdc8887c3c88da79e0af745bdea9122a2db8ac3f9dafda27953c95ef0a
spent
true